Objective The research study presented here aims to solve a problem which very often appears in the moulding productive process as a breaking that the porous wood veneers have when they have to be used as a covering for materials derived from wood used with adhesives and where the geometry of the mould profile shows concave and convexe areas (small geometric ra- dius). This is producing a high number of rejected pieces at eleva- ted cost because it is the last part of a productive process.In order to get positive results, it's going to study a pre- vious productive process to the joint operation with the wood veneer to avoid this fracture.
